Dr. James Murphy appeals a district court’s order granting summary judgment in favor of Defendants Nita Goss, W. Kent *637 Williamson, and Kathleen Haley on Murphy’s due process and equal protection claims. Dr. Murphy contends that Defendants knowingly made a false statement when reporting Dr. Murphy’s discipline by the Oregon Medical Board to the National Practitioner Data Bank (Data Bank). We have jurisdiction under 28 U.S.C. § 1291, and we affirm.
The district court did not err in concluding that Defendants are immune from liability under 42 U.S.C. § 11137(c). The record contains no evidence that Defendants knew that any information Goss submitted to the Data Bank in relation to Dr. Murphy’s discipline was false.
AFFIRMED.
